linux删库命令sudo
-
sudo命令是Linux下的授权命令,用于赋予用户临时的超级用户权限。它可以在执行某些需要root或管理员权限的命令时使用。但是,sudo命令本身并不是一个用于删除数据库的命令。
如果你要删除数据库,你可以使用特定的数据库管理系统的命令来完成。下面是一些常用的数据库管理系统的删除数据库的命令示例:
1. MySQL数据库:
– 删除数据库:DROP DATABASE database_name;
– 示例:DROP DATABASE mydatabase;2. PostgreSQL数据库:
– 删除数据库:DROP DATABASE database_name;
– 示例:DROP DATABASE mydatabase;3. MongoDB数据库:
– 连接到要删除的数据库:use database_name;
– 删除数据库:db.dropDatabase();
– 示例:use mydatabase; db.dropDatabase();请注意,在执行这些命令之前,请确保你有足够的权限,并且仔细确认要删除的是正确的数据库,因为删除操作是不可逆转的。
总结起来,sudo命令是用于授权的命令,而删除数据库的命令取决于具体的数据库管理系统。在执行删除操作之前,请务必小心谨慎,并备份重要的数据。
2年前 -
sudo rm -rf /
首先,这是一个非常危险的命令,它会完全删除 Linux 系统的根目录下的所有文件和文件夹,包括系统文件、用户数据和配置文件等。以下是关于这个命令的一些要点:
1. 需要 root 权限:sudo 是 Linux 中用于提升权限的命令,rm 是用于删除文件和目录的命令,-rf 是 rm 命令的选项,表示递归地删除目录和强制删除文件。/ 表示根目录。因为这个命令涉及到系统文件的删除,所以需要使用 root 权限来执行。
2. 永久删除数据:这个命令会永久地删除指定的目录和文件,无法恢复。一旦执行该命令,根目录下的所有内容将会被删除,包括系统文件、用户数据、应用程序等,导致系统无法正常运行。
3. 恶意用途:这个命令通常被用于恶意攻击和破坏系统。在日常使用中,没有任何理由要使用这个命令。运行该命令可能会导致系统崩溃,数据丢失以及无法恢复的损失。
4. 安全措施:为了防止意外执行该命令,很多 Linux 系统会禁止使用 root 用户或者普通用户执行该命令,可以通过给用户分配最低权限的措施来保护系统。此外,一些系统还会在执行该命令时进行确认提示,以防止误操作。
5. 注意事项:在任何情况下,都不应该尝试运行这个命令,除非你确切知道自己在做什么,并且完全理解这个命令的后果。如果你需要删除文件或目录,请使用更加安全和谨慎的方法,例如使用正确的目录路径、确认命令参数、备份重要数据等。
2年前 -
标题:Linux中使用sudo命令删除数据库
引言:
在Linux系统中,sudo是一个非常重要的命令,它允许普通用户以超级用户的身份执行命令。可以使用sudo命令来删除数据库,但是在执行该命令时需要谨慎操作,以免不可逆地删除了数据库中的重要数据。本文将详细介绍在Linux系统中使用sudo命令删除数据库的方法和操作流程。目录:
1. 确定数据库名称和位置
2. 进入数据库管理系统
3. 进行备份
4. 停止数据库服务
5. 使用sudo命令删除数据库
6. 重启数据库服务
7. 验证数据库是否删除成功
8. 注意事项第1步:确定数据库名称和位置
在执行删除操作之前,首先需要确定要删除的数据库的名称以及存储位置。不同的数据库管理系统可能有不同的目录结构和命名约定。第2步:进入数据库管理系统
使用终端或命令行界面登录到数据库管理系统的服务器。可以使用ssh命令远程登录,或者在本地服务器上打开终端。第3步:进行备份
删除数据库前,强烈建议先进行备份操作。这样可以在删除数据库后快速恢复数据,避免数据丢失的风险。第4步:停止数据库服务
在删除数据库之前,需要停止数据库服务。可以使用相应的命令来停止数据库服务,例如:
– MySQL:sudo service mysql stop
– PostgreSQL:sudo service postgresql stop第5步:使用sudo命令删除数据库
使用sudo命令以超级用户的身份执行删除数据库的命令。具体的删除命令取决于使用的数据库管理系统,以下是一些例子:
– MySQL:sudo mysql -e “DROP DATABASE database_name;”
– PostgreSQL:sudo -u postgres psql -c “DROP DATABASE database_name;”在以上命令中,将”database_name”替换为要删除的数据库的名称。
第6步:重启数据库服务
在删除数据库后,需要重新启动数据库服务,以便其他应用程序可以正常访问数据库。可以使用下列命令重启数据库服务:
– MySQL:sudo service mysql start
– PostgreSQL:sudo service postgresql start第7步:验证数据库是否删除成功
在重新启动数据库服务后,可以连接到数据库管理系统,确认数据库是否已成功删除。可以使用相应的命令连接到数据库,例如:
– MySQL:sudo mysql -u username -p
– PostgreSQL:sudo -u postgres psql在连接到数据库后,可以使用SHOW DATABASES命令(MySQL)或\l命令(PostgreSQL)来列出所有的数据库,确认目标数据库是否已经不存在。
第8步:注意事项
在执行删除操作前,请务必再三确认要删除的数据库,以免误操作造成数据丢失。在删除数据库之前,最好进行备份,以便在需要时可以还原数据。此外,记住关闭数据库服务,在删除数据库之后重新启动服务。结论:
使用sudo命令删除数据库是一个敏感操作,需要谨慎对待。在执行删除操作之前,请先确定数据库的名称和位置,并进行备份。然后停止数据库服务,使用sudo命令执行删除操作,再重新启动数据库服务,并验证数据库是否成功删除。遵循正确的操作流程,可以保证数据安全并避免不必要的麻烦。2年前